The primary problems addressed through concrete flatwork repair include cracking, settling, surface spalling, and unevenness. Cracks can develop from ground movement, temperature fluctuations, or heavy loads, potentially leading to further structural issues if left untreated. Spalling, or surface flaking, often results from freeze-thaw cycles or exposure to moisture, compromising surface integrity. Repairing these issues helps prevent trip hazards, water infiltration, and further deterioration, ensuring the concrete remains safe and visually appealing for years to come.

What types of concrete flatwork repairs are commonly needed? Common repairs include fixing cracks, surface spalling, uneven slabs, and joint repairs to restore durability and appearance.
How do contractors assess concrete flatwork damage? Professionals evaluate the extent of damage through visual inspection and may perform tests to determine underlying issues before recommending repairs.
Are there different repair options for concrete cracks? Yes, repair options vary from simple crack filling to epoxy injections or slab replacements, depending on the severity and cause of the cracks.
How long do concrete flatwork repairs typically last? The longevity of repairs depends on the repair method and the condition of the existing concrete, with quality work potentially lasting many years.
What factors influence the cost of concrete flatwork repair services? Costs are influenced by the size and extent of damage, repair type, accessibility of the site, and local contractor rates.
